As an Intermediate/Design Engineer, you will take an active role in the delivery of a variety of building projects across the UK, across a range of sectors including residential, education, commercial development, leisure, net zero/low carbon and regeneration. You will have the opportunity to work alongside industry experts with a variety of engineering and consultancy skills to provide integrated coordinated designs with high profile private and public-sector clients and collaborators within an award winning practice.

Day-to-day task and expectations

· Provide engineering discipline design, analysis, calculation and drawing input

· Undertaking engineering design and analysis while being supervised by others, including power distribution, lighting, fire alarm, and communication systems, ensuring compliance with industry standards

· Identifying problems and opportunities, assessing and resolving problems using qualitative and quantitative measures, while being supervised by others

· Conduct feasibility studies, cost estimates, and risk assessments for proposed designs

· Collaborate with project stakeholders, including architects, structural engineers, and contractors, to integrate mechanical systems seamlessly

· Input into the production of high quality written reports on a range of projects

· Preparation, presentation and self-checking of technical data, drawings and tenders, under the supervision of others and taking part in reviews by others of your work

· Use of industry standard analysis and calculation software

· Being part of internal reviews

· Self-checking and checking others’ work

· Ensure compliance with applicable codes and regulations, such as IEEE, NEC, IEC, and local building codes.

· Compliance with the duties of Designer under the CDM Regulations 2015

· Compliance with the practice QMS, including self-checking

· Communicate clearly and openly internally and externally with peers and clients

· Manage your own project timelines, budgets, and resources effectively

Benefits

A fair and competitive salary, taking into consideration market rates and your experience level

Flexibility. Our core hours are between 10:30am-4:30pm, with an early Friday finish!

Hybrid working. Most of our full-time employees come into the studio 3 days a week

Generous holidays! 26 days of annual leave, plus bank holidays (pro-rata for part time employees). An extra day when you reach 3 years’ service, and another at 5 years!

Holiday options. Buy or sell a week of holiday each year, or create a sabbatical pot by banking a week’s holiday for 3 years to take a month off on year 4!

Enhanced Family Leave. Enhanced maternity, paternity, adoption, shared parental and neonatal care leave pay, plus 2 days paid dependency leave and 1 weeks paid carers leave

Wellbeing support. Mental health first aider support, mindfulness sessions and access to our Employee Assistance Programme (EAP)

Health benefits. Life Assurance, Health Care Cash Plan, Gym discounts and free Eye tests

Sick Pay. 4 weeks enhanced sick leave, plus 2 mental wellness days

⭐DEI network. An established Equity, Diversity and Inclusion network with regular team activities, plus 2 days of paid volunteering leave each year to support causes close to your heart

Professional Development. Paid professional memberships, 2 days paid study leave (+ extra for exams), Chartership Preparation Courses, Chartership completion bonus, in-house ‘Civic Academy’ training, Management Development Programmes and a Mentorship programme for all employees

Financial benefits. Access to our HMRC friendly Workplace Nursery scheme, plus enrolment to our workplace pension scheme

Sustainable travel. Season Ticket Loans & National Rail Cards, plus two salary sacrifice cycle to work schemes and cycling facilities at all our studios (showers, bike racks etc).
